These “from” addresses can also be set via *File —> Edit IMAP 
account —> [ ACCOUNT ] —> Email Address(es)*

This results in essentially the same thing that Scott described but 
instead using the GUI…

>>> How can I setup MailMate to ‘send as” another alias?
>>
>> Under the "From" popup menu, select "Customise..."
>>
>
>
> If you have several to set up, and perhaps want to tweak things more 
> manually, you can also edit ~/Library/Application 
> Support/MailMate/Identities.plist (after quitting MailMate first).
>
> You'll see how it's formatted pretty clearly, but, you can create 
> simple stanzas like:
>
> 		{	emailAddresses = "address1 at domain.com, 
> address2 at someotherdomain.com, address3 at whatever.com";
> 			name = "Jayne Smythe";
> 			serverURL = "imap://username@hostname.domain.com";
> 		},
>
> I'd recommend making sure you have a backup before editing the file, 
> however.
>
> In this case, this will create three email addresses for Jayne Smythe 
> in the drop-down when you restart MailMate, and you can select which 
> one you want when you send the message.
>
>
> I actually have the same serverURL defined a few times, with different 
> "name" and "emailAddresses" defined; it's a convenient way to work 
> with role accounts where the email server may be the same, but, you 
> want/need a different sending identity.
